Just not enough variation from Taylor yesterday, guys like Simon soak up heavy pace (in fact they love it), you need to mix things up with slices and drop shots like Felix did today, Felix got himself in a spot of bother in set 2 when he tried to hit too hard, when he basically gave Simon junk balls and forced Gilles to inject some pace, he induced a lot of errors.
/Fritz did take out Simon's legs yesterday however
